Royal Enfield Hunter 350 2025 New Features
The 2025 model introduces several enhancements that elevate its appeal and functionality.
LED Headlight
All 2025 Hunter 350 models have LED headlights, in contrast to the halogen headlights found on the 2024 model. LED lights greatly enhance visibility during nighttime rides with their exceptional brightness, energy efficiency, and contemporary appearance.

Instrument Cluster with Tripper Pod
The 2025 model gets a digital analog instrument panel with the Royal Enfield Tripper Pod, which lets you find your way with voice guidance. This is an improvement over the 2024 model’s semi-digital cluster, which doesn’t have guidance. This makes the 2025 model better for riders who want to try out new routes.
Type C Fast Charging Port
While the 2024 model includes a standard USB charging port, the 2025 model features a Type-C fast-charging port, allowing quicker device charging on the go—a small but welcome upgrade for modern riders.
Progressive Rear Suspension
The 2025 model’s progressive rear springs, which take the place of the 2024 model’s linear shock absorber, are among the biggest changes. This modification improves comfort over potholes and uneven ground in response to rider concerns regarding the 2024 model’s hard ride.
Feature | 2024 Hunter 350 | 2025 Hunter 350 |
---|---|---|
Headlight | Halogen | LED |
Instrument Cluster | Semi-Digital | Digi-Analog with Tripper Pod |
USB Charging | Standard USB | Type-C Fast-Charging |
Rear Suspension | Linear Shocks | Progressive Springs |
Colors | Dapper G, Rebel Red, etc. | Rio White, Tokyo Black, etc. |

Engine and Performance
The same 349cc single-cylinder, air-oil-cooled engine powers Royal Enfield Hunter 350 2024 vs 2025, generating 20.2 horsepower at 6100 rpm and 27 Nm of torque at 4000 rpm. This J series engine, which is also included in the Classic 350 and Meteor 350, provides steady power for occasional highway travel as well as city commuting. For smooth gear changes, both models have a five-speed manual gearbox with a slip and assist clutch. With an ARAI-reported mileage of 36 km/l and actual numbers of 35–36 km/l, the top speed is approximately 130 kmph.
Specification | 2024 Hunter 350 | 2025 Hunter 350 |
---|---|---|
Engine | 349cc, Single-cylinder, Air-Oil Cooled | 349cc, Single-cylinder, Air-Oil Cooled |
Power | 20.2 bhp @ 6100 rpm | 20.2 bhp @ 6100 rpm |
Torque | 27 Nm @ 4000 rpm | 27 Nm @ 4000 rpm |
Transmission | 5-Speed Manual, Slip-Assist Clutch | 5-Speed Manual, Slip-Assist Clutch |
Top Speed | 130 kmph | 130 kmph |
Mileage (ARAI) | 36 kmpl | 36 kmpl |
Dimensions and Weight
The 2025 model introduces subtle changes in dimensions:
- Seat Height: Reduced from 800 mm in 2024 to 790 mm in 2025, making it more accessible for shorter riders.
- Ground Clearance: Increased from 150 mm to 160 mm, reducing the risk of scraping on speed breakers or rough roads.
- Kerb Weight: The 2024 model ranges from 177 kg (base variant) to 181 kg (higher variants), while the 2025 model is listed at 181 kg across all variants, possibly due to added features like LED lighting.
Dimension | 2024 Hunter 350 | 2025 Hunter 350 |
---|---|---|
Seat Height | 800 mm | 790 mm |
Ground Clearance | 150 mm | 160 mm |
Kerb Weight | 177-181 kg | 181 kg |
Wheelbase | 1370 mm | 1370 mm |
Fuel Capacity | 13 liters | 13 liters |
